Missing 1099
June,
What do I do if I have everything except one 1099 form from a client who is dragging their feet?
Claudia Graphic Artist, Morongo Valley, CA
Dear Claudia,
You don't need the 1099 as long as you include the income on your tax return.
One more question. I SERIOUSLY bought an Eliptical (gym equipment) to help me release the stress build up that my job here at home requires. (i.e. sitting at the computer for up to 8 -10 hours at times in order to meet the deadline). Can I deduct that?
Oh, Claudia, if only it were deductible, but it is not. If it were, next thing you know, accountants would be saying after a hard day of dealing with taxes and numbers, "I need a drink to relieve the stress. Hmmmm, can I write off the gin?"
